What exactly is a closed fracture?

A closed fracture occurs when the bone breaks without breaking the skin. In the thoracic spine, this can result in a wedge fracture, which poses a risk to the spinal cord if not promptly managed. Early diagnosis and treatment are essential to prevent complications.

Overview of the Thoracic Vertebrae Anatomy

The thoracic spine, located in the middle of the spinal column, provides stability to the upper body. Its vertebrae connect to the rib cage, offering protection but making injuries more difficult to treat.

The thoracic spine consists of twelve vertebrae, labeled T1 through T12, which facilitate load transfer between the cervical and lumbar regions. They are essential for maintaining proper posture and enabling movement.

Thoracic Spine Region Characteristics Potential Complications
T1 – T4 Upper thoracic region; stability to neck and upper back Breathing difficulties, spinal cord injuries
T5 – T8 Middle thoracic region; connected to the chest Thoracic organ risk, closed vertebral fracture
T9 – T12 Lower thoracic region; supports the lower back Potential for severe nerve damage, balance issues

Knowing the anatomy of the thoracic spine helps patients understand their fracture types. Prompt treatment of closed vertebral fractures is essential to prevent complications and ensure proper healing.

Different Types of Braces and Supports

Various types of spinal braces exist, each designed for specific conditions. Here are some common examples:

  • Cervico-Thoracic Orthosis (CTO): Designed for upper thoracic spine injuries, providing support to the neck and upper back.
  • Thoraco-Lumbo-Sacral Orthosis (TLSO): Typically used for mid to lower thoracic fractures, providing stabilization from the upper back down to the pelvis.
  • Flexible lumbar brace ideal for minor spinal fractures, providing comfortable support.

Guidelines for Correct Wear

Properly fitting your spinal brace is essential for effectiveness and comfort. Here’s how to do it:

  1. Ensure the brace contours properly to your spinal curves.
  2. Ensure a secure fit by tightening the straps until they feel snug but comfortable.
  3. Inspect your skin regularly for redness or sores caused by the brace.
  4. Clean your brace regularly according to the manufacturer’s instructions to maintain hygiene.

Activities to Steer Clear of While Healing

During recovery from thoracic fractures, certain activities may hinder healing and should be avoided to ensure a safe recovery.

  • Refrain from lifting heavy items to prevent strain on your spine.
  • Twisting motions can destabilize the healing vertebra by causing torque on the torso.
  • Avoid high-impact activities like running or jumping to prevent spinal jarring.
  • Avoid long periods of sitting without adequate back support.

Key Vitamins and Minerals

Certain vitamins and minerals are essential for bone repair. These include:

  • Calcium is essential for building bone tissue and is available in dairy products, leafy greens, and fortified foods.
  • Vitamin D aids calcium absorption and is found in sunlight, fatty fish, and fortified foods.
  • Vitamin K strengthens bones and is found in green leafy vegetables such as spinach and kale.
  • Magnesium supports bone strength alongside calcium and is abundant in nuts, seeds, and whole grains.
  • Phosphorus is essential for strong bones and is found in poultry, fish, and dairy products.
